Mapletree Investments has acquired a 96.8-acre site in the US to build what it calls a best-in-class logistics facility.

The cost was not disclosed.

The development, at 370 Smithburg Road in Manalapan, New Jersey, will feature two warehouse buildings with individual footprints of 300,220 sq ft and 652,500 sq ft, each with 40‑foot clear heights. Completion is expected in the first quarter of 2028.
